Since when has pet sitting become a popular job in Singapore?

Image Credits: UnsplashImage Credits: Unsplash
  • Pet sitting job listings in Singapore saw a 260% increase in views on Indeed between November 2023 and November 2024.
  • The rise in pet sitting popularity is driven by factors such as increasing pet ownership, desire for work-life balance, and the growing pet care industry in Singapore.
  • While offering flexibility and emotional rewards, pet sitting also comes with challenges such as responsibility for pet safety and potential income fluctuations.

[SINGAPORE] In recent years, Singapore has witnessed a remarkable surge in the popularity of pet sitting as a career choice. This trend reflects not only the city-state's growing love for pets but also a shift in work preferences among its residents. Let's delve into why pet sitting has become such a trendy job in Singapore and what this means for both pet owners and aspiring pet sitters.

Pet sitting has experienced an unprecedented boom in Singapore, with job listings for pet sitters seeing a staggering 260% increase in views on Indeed between November 2023 and November 20245. This surge in interest isn't just a fleeting trend; it's a reflection of changing societal values and work preferences in the bustling city-state.

Factors Driving the Trend

Several factors contribute to the rising popularity of pet sitting as a career choice in Singapore:

Increasing Pet Ownership: As more Singaporeans welcome furry companions into their homes, the demand for pet care services naturally rises.

Work-Life Balance: Many Singaporeans are seeking flexible job options that allow for a better work-life balance, and pet sitting fits the bill perfectly.

Supplementary Income: For many, pet sitting offers an excellent opportunity to supplement their primary income or explore entrepreneurship in the pet care industry.

Love for Animals: The job appeals to animal lovers who find joy and fulfillment in caring for pets.

Growing Pet Care Industry: Singapore's pet care market is expanding, creating more opportunities in various pet-related services.

The Appeal of Pet Sitting as a Career

Pet sitting offers unique advantages that make it an attractive career option for many Singaporeans:

Flexibility and Independence

One of the most appealing aspects of pet sitting is the flexibility it offers. Pet sitters can often set their own schedules, choose their clients, and even work from home in some cases. This level of independence is particularly attractive to those seeking an alternative to traditional 9-to-5 jobs.

Low Barrier to Entry

Unlike many professions that require extensive education or training, pet sitting is relatively accessible to those with a genuine love for animals and basic pet care skills. While certifications and experience can be beneficial, they're not always mandatory to start.

Emotional Rewards

For animal lovers, pet sitting isn't just a job—it's a passion. The emotional satisfaction of caring for pets and forming bonds with them can be incredibly rewarding, making the work feel less like a job and more like a fulfilling activity.

The Impact on Singapore's Pet Care Landscape

The rise of pet sitting as a trendy job has had a significant impact on Singapore's pet care landscape:

Improved Pet Care Options

With more professional pet sitters entering the market, pet owners now have access to a wider range of high-quality care options for their furry friends. This increased competition has led to improved services and more specialized care offerings.

Economic Boost

The growing pet sitting industry contributes to Singapore's economy by creating new job opportunities and stimulating growth in related sectors such as pet supplies and veterinary services.

Changing Perceptions of Pet Care

As pet sitting becomes more professionalized, there's a shift in how pet care is perceived. It's no longer seen as just a casual favor but as a legitimate and valuable service.

Challenges and Considerations

While pet sitting offers many benefits, it's not without its challenges:

Responsibility and Liability

Pet sitters take on significant responsibility for the well-being of the animals in their care. This includes managing potential health issues, emergencies, and ensuring the pets' safety at all times.

Irregular Income

Like many freelance or gig economy jobs, pet sitting can come with income fluctuations. Sitters may experience busy periods followed by slower times, requiring careful financial planning.

Physical Demands

Depending on the pets being cared for, the job can be physically demanding, involving activities like dog walking, play sessions, and cleaning.

The Future of Pet Sitting in Singapore

As pet sitting continues to gain popularity, we can expect to see further developments in the industry:

Professionalization and Regulation

With the increasing demand for pet sitting services, there may be a push for more standardized training and certification programs to ensure quality care.

Technological Integration

The use of apps and online platforms for booking pet sitting services is likely to increase, making it easier for pet owners to find reliable sitters and for sitters to manage their businesses.

Specialization

As the market becomes more competitive, we may see pet sitters specializing in specific types of pets or offering unique services to differentiate themselves.

The trend of pet sitting as a popular job choice in Singapore reflects broader changes in the city-state's work culture and values. It offers a unique blend of flexibility, emotional rewards, and entrepreneurial opportunities that resonate with many Singaporeans. As the pet care industry continues to evolve, pet sitting is likely to remain a trendy and viable career option for those passionate about animals and seeking an alternative to traditional employment.

For pet owners, this trend means access to more diverse and professional pet care options. For aspiring pet sitters, it represents an opportunity to turn their love for animals into a rewarding career. As Singapore continues to embrace pet ownership and prioritize work-life balance, the pet sitting industry is poised for continued growth and innovation.
